Morgan De Sanctis will wait until the end of the season before assessing his future options with Napoli.

The 34-year-old is only contracted to the San Paolo outfit for another 17 months, but he’s in no rush to start extension talks.

“My current agreement runs out in 2013, therefore discussing it at this moment in time is not a priority,” the veteran told Sky Sport Italia.

“At the end of the season I will sit down with the club and we will calmly discuss the matter.”

The former Pescara, Juventus and Udinese goalkeeper was signed by the Azzurri in 2009 after his spells at Sevilla and Galatasaray.

The Italian international has made it clear in recent months that he would like to end his career with the Naples-based outfit.
